The creation of the Internet of Things (IoT) has reworked numerous sectors, promising enhanced effectivity and connectivity. However, the potential of IoT in rural areas faces important hurdles due to connectivity issues. Despite the vast advantages that IoT can provide, including automated farming, telemedicine, and smart home solutions, the truth is that many rural regions are nonetheless battling insufficient connectivity.


Many rural areas lack the mandatory infrastructure to assist dependable internet connections. Traditional broadband companies are sometimes limited or non-existent in these regions, leading to a reliance on satellite or cell networks, which is most likely not robust enough to handle high data visitors. The distance from urban facilities usually translates to greater costs for providers, resulting in fewer investment incentives in these areas.


The demands of IoT devices require a consistent and steady web connection to perform optimally. Without this, gadgets send and receive data intermittently, resulting in poor performance and unreliable readings. For agricultural IoT purposes, this might mean malfunctioning sensors that fail to offer accurate knowledge on soil conditions, moisture levels, or crop health, ultimately affecting farm productiveness.


Moreover, community congestion is one other significant drawback. In rural regions with low population density, suppliers might offer restricted bandwidth due to the fewer variety of users. As more devices hook up with the network, speeds can plummet, making it difficult for IoT techniques that depend on real-time knowledge trade. This turns into especially crucial in functions similar to distant healthcare, the place timely knowledge transmission is usually a matter of life and demise.

The lack of advanced telecommunications infrastructure often leads to excessive latency points in rural areas. Latency is the time it takes for information to journey from the source to the vacation spot and again. High latency can render IoT methods ineffective, particularly in functions requiring quick suggestions, corresponding to distant monitoring of medical patients. When knowledge takes too long to process, important info could additionally be delayed, compromising the effectiveness of interventions.


Another facet to consider is the various levels of technology literacy among rural populations. While some communities could embrace IoT technologies, others might view them with suspicion or lack the abilities to make the most of them effectively. This digital divide further exacerbates the connectivity points. Community education and coaching packages could promote broader understanding and acceptance of IoT methods, however their implementation requires assets which might be usually missing in rural areas - Remote Monitoring.


Security concerns also complicate the deployment of IoT technologies. Many rural areas aren't well-equipped to deal with the cybersecurity threats that IoT devices can encounter. Weak community security can lead to unauthorized access, knowledge breaches, and even manipulation of connected gadgets. This concern may deter both potential users and traders from partaking with IoT solutions in rural settings.


The geographical challenges faced in rural areas impact the deployment of IoT infrastructure. Iot Remote Monitoring And Control. Dense forests, mountains, and other geographical options can impede indicators and lower the quality of connectivity, making it troublesome for devices to speak successfully. Although advancements like mesh networks are promising, implementing them in sparsely populated areas may be inefficient and expensive.

  • Limited entry to high-speed web as a outcome of sparse infrastructure can hinder IoT gadget functionality in rural areas.

  • Geographic obstacles, corresponding to mountains or dense forests, can impede signal transmission, resulting in inconsistent connectivity.

  • Dependency on satellite tv for pc or cellular networks often leads to high latency, affecting real-time information processing from IoT gadgets.

  • Environmental factors like extreme climate can disrupt wireless indicators, inflicting frequent service interruptions for IoT purposes.

  • Low inhabitants density makes it economically unfeasible for service providers to put money into intensive connectivity options, limiting choices for residents.

  • Lack of technical support and sources for IoT set up and maintenance can lead to prolonged downtimes in rural areas.

  • Power supply inconsistencies can impression the reliability of IoT units, significantly in regions with frequent outages.

  • Inadequate regulatory frameworks can slow down the deployment of contemporary connectivity options, affecting IoT scalability in rural markets.

  • Farmers and companies might lack consciousness or training on IoT technologies, resulting in underutilization even when connectivity is available.

  • IoT security vulnerabilities may be exacerbated by unreliable connections, making rural installations prone to breaches and knowledge loss.
